Beautifully acted and compelling for such a quiet film. It draws you in to the story because you develop a natural attachment to some otherwise unfamiliar characters. It avoids cliche and gets the viewer so up wrapped up with these wonderfully human characters that you really want to do something about what you've seen when you leave the theater. What more can you ask! It's film that means something, allows you to think, with excellent acting, a strong story, and compels action. If you are in fact so motivated the website tells you how to follow up. Don't let this - what they used to call 'sleeper' (meaning a film you might miss amidst the brouhaha of snazzier films) - don't let it slip past.
